If you are talking about the Simplicity rotary cutter, I had one, used it once and then it sat for about 2 years. I just sold it about a month ago. I thought I had to have it and got it as a gift when they first came out. I found it difficult to keep the strips straight when cutting. You would be better off spending your money on more fabric to be cut with your hand rotary cutter and ruler! If you do a search on this subject here on the board, that is the general feeling.

How funny that this should be posted today. Yesterday I used my June Tailor Shape Cut for the very first time to cut some 2.5" strips...I'm ashamed to say that I've had it for at least two years, and just never used it. WOW! It is beyond awesome! So easy to cut strips of any size, and much easier to use than the Simplicity rotary cutting machine, which I also own. The strips were dead-on accurate. I would recommend the June Tailor ruler to anyone.
